Super League Enterprise, Inc. operates as an audience intelligence and media activation company connecting brands with people who play video games across gaming and digital media platforms. Its news commonly covers advertising and branded content programs, proprietary interactive formats, creator content, immersive experiences, data-driven insights, and strategic campaign services used to deliver marketing programs in digital gaming environments.
Company updates also include earnings announcements, campaign recognition, acquisitions of advertising or digital media assets, shareholder votes, governance matters, and capital-structure actions. Recent corporate developments have included the completed purchase of assets constituting the Misfits Ads Business, alongside disclosures tied to common stock, warrants, preferred-stock designations, and reverse-split adjustments.

Super League (Nasdaq: SLE) reported third quarter 2025 results on November 13, 2025 highlighting a financial turnaround and stronger balance sheet after capital and restructuring actions.
Key metrics: Q3 revenue $2.4M, gross margin 45% (vs 39% a year ago), non-cash operating expenses down 29% YoY, private placement proceeds including a $10M commitment from Evo Fund, and the company reports zero debt and restored Nasdaq compliance. Management said operating losses narrowed 23% on a cash basis and emphasized diversified revenue mix (Roblox 42%, mobile ads 15%) and a path toward Adjusted EBITDA profitability.
Super League (Nasdaq: SLE) announced on Nov 5, 2025 that, after completing financing backed by Evo Fund, it is accelerating a digital asset strategy targeted for launch in Q1 2026. The company has begun a search to appoint a digital asset expert to its board and has initiated partner discussions to design and execute the strategy.
Management said the Evo Fund financing enables faster execution and integration of digital assets into Super League's playable-ads and gamified-content platform, with further details to be shared as initiatives progress toward the early-2026 launch.

Super League (Nasdaq: SLE) announced that on October 28, 2025 it received written notice from Nasdaq confirming it has regained compliance with Nasdaq Listing Rule 5550(b) and is in compliance with all continued listing requirements.
As a result, the previously scheduled Hearings Panel meeting for November 11, 2025 has been cancelled and the matter is now closed, allowing the company's ordinary shares to continue trading uninterrupted on Nasdaq under the ticker SLE.
Super League (Nasdaq: SLE) announced a final close of its private placement on Oct 28, 2025, securing $20.0 million in total gross proceeds after an additional $2.1 million close. The financing included common stock, pre-funded warrants and warrants, and was anchored by a previously disclosed $10 million investment from Evo Fund. The company said net proceeds will be used for working capital, general corporate purposes, remaining debt repayment, and strategic growth initiatives. Aegis Capital acted as placement agent; the securities were sold to accredited investors and remain unregistered under the Securities Act.
Super League (Nasdaq: SLE) closed the second and final tranche of its private placement on Oct 24, 2025, securing $17.9 million in total gross proceeds, including a previously announced $10 million anchor investment from Evo Fund. After transaction fees, expenses and debt repayments, the company expects to emerge with more than $15 million of deployable capital.
Management says the funds, together with recent cost reductions and revenue diversification, should fund operations for the foreseeable future. The company plans to eliminate all outstanding debt by Nov 15, 2025, streamlined its capital structure via conversion and consolidation of preferred shareholdings, and has agreed to file registration statements for resale rights.

Lionsgate (NYSE:SLE) launched a multi-game Halloween activation for The Strangers: Chapter 2 on Roblox, running Sept 25–Oct 31, 2025. The campaign places the film's killers into five popular Roblox games—Build an Island, Skinwalkers, Dudes Battlegrounds, Escape and Survive Head, and Dungeon Saga—letting players aged 13+ complete escape-room style challenges to unlock signed merch, virtual masks, emotes, and collectibles via the Lionsgate virtual Movie Store. The activation ties into PopMall across 1,200+ Roblox experiences and targets Roblox's reach of 111.8 million daily active users, aligning the promotion with peak Halloween player activity and the film's recent theatrical premiere.
